A fishing paradise

From yellowfin tuna and skipjack to mahimahi, wahoo, giant trevally and many more, Niue is a fishing enthusiast’s paradise. There are many guides and charter operations to choose from and endless adventures to be had.

Crystal clear waters

Join the local SSI and PADI instructors as you swim through crystal clear water to discover caverns and reefs that teem with fish, with visibility up to 80m – head to the reef on your own, or arrange a guided tour.

Swim with whales

Niue is one of the only places in the world where you can swim with humpback whales. Head to the island between July and October for a spectacular aquatic show with these giants of the ocean.

Hike among stalactites

Take an easy trek to the stunning waters of Limu, or for more of a challenge, head to Ulupaka Cave and wander among the stalactites and stalagmites. And these are just two of Niue’s stunning hikes.

Towering artistry

Arts and culture are important aspects of Niuean life. Head along to one of the many village festivals, or explore Hikulagi Sculpture Park to walk among the towering works of local artists.
